If Madrid Was a Woman...

...she would be refined and patrician, exuberant, and she would have a wardrobe of amazingly crafted clothes. The buildings and public spaces of Madrid, like this imaginary woman, are often clothed in amazing detail...iron, carved stone, plaster...all sewn together by masters in an era where an extraordinary level of detail and craft was expected, affordable...and possible.
